Sensory pathways contains these pseudounipolar neurons and bipolar neurons. The pseudounipolar neurons have dendrites fused with axon and they are for somatic senses. The bipolar neurons have two relatively equal fibres extending off their central cell body and they are for smell & vision.
Bipolar neurons are primarily found in specialized sensory organs, such as in the retina of the eye and in the olfactory epithelium of the nose. They are responsible for carrying sensory information from these organs to the central nervous system.
Bipolar neurons are a type of nerve cell with two processes, one acting as the dendrite (receiving end) and the other as the axon (transmitting end). These neurons are commonly found in special sensory organs like the eyes, nose, and ears, where they help relay sensory information to the brain. The bipolar structure enables them to transmit signals in a directional manner.
